Web28 feb. 2024 · Meth causes the blood vessels to restrict, which can cause dry, scaly patches on the face or arms. Weakened immune system. Meth use causes the immune system to become compromised. This makes it harder to fight off infection, so the sores that are there will not heal in a timely manner. WebMeth sores occur when imaginary meth mites prompt scratching and skin picking. Meth sores may also result from burns from meth paraphernalia, a weakened immune …
